site stats

Hive semi join

WebHive converts joins over multiple tables into a single map/reduce job if for every table the same column is used in the join clauses. The query below is converted into a single map/reduce job as only key1 column for b is involved in the join. SELECT a.val, b.val, c.val FROM a JOIN b ON (a.key = b.key1) JOIN c ON (c.key = b.key1) WebJan 6, 2024 · Different Hive Join Types and Examples. Join is a clause that is used for combining specific fields from two or more tables based on the common columns. The joins in the hive are similar to the SQL joins. Joins are used to combine rows from multiple tables. In this article, we will learn about different Hive join types with examples.

SEMIJOIN (U-SQL) - U-SQL Microsoft Learn

Hive supports the following syntax for joining tables: See Select Syntaxfor the context of this join syntax. See more Some salient points to consider when writing join queries are as follows: 1. Complex join expressions are allowed e.g.SELECT a.* FROM a JOIN b ON (a.id = b.id)SELECT a.* … See more If all but one of the tables being joined are small, the join can be performed as a map only job. The querySELECT /*+ MAPJOIN(b) */ … See more WebJul 29, 2014 · Here is a citation from Hive manual: "LEFT SEMI JOIN implements the uncorrelated IN/EXISTS subquery semantics in an efficient way. As of Hive 0.13 the … bakemonogatari anime dub https://thehiltys.com

Dynamic filtering — Trino 412 Documentation

WebApr 8, 2024 · 1、left semi join. left semi join只能查询左表字段,不能查询右表字段。. left semi join只能展示两个表能够关联上的数据。. 当查询右表字段时,会报如下错误:. … WebHence we have the whole concept of Map Join in Hive. However, it includes parameter and Limitations of Map side Join in Hive. Moreover, we have seen the Map Join in Hive example also to understand it well. In the next article, we will see Bucket Map Join in Hive and Skew Join in Hive. Furthermore, if You have any query, feel free to ask in the ... WebFosun Hive Overseas Semi-Annual Conference 2024 was held on July 30. Colleagues from nearly 10 countries on three continents and nine asset management platforms participated in the online ... bakemonogatari adkami

Using a left semi join Apache Hive Cookbook

Category:Using a left semi join - Apache Hive Cookbook [Book]

Tags:Hive semi join

Hive semi join

Manage projects faster & collaborate better Hive

WebMar 15, 2024 · LEFT SEMI JOIN. Here we LEFT SEMI JOIN the 2 tables on e_id. SELECT e.e_id, e.e_name, d.d_name FROM employee e LEFT SEMI JOIN … WebFeb 10, 2024 · In this article Summary. Anti-Semijoins are U-SQL’s way filter a rowset based on the absence of its rows in another rowset. Other SQL dialects express this with the …

Hive semi join

Did you know?

WebHIVE JOINS - The easiest tutorial on HIVE including HiVE Installation, Data Types, Create Database, Drop Database, Create Table, Hive Joins, Alter Table. ☰ ... Left Semi Join : Fetches rows only from the left table after matching the key column with the right table. Note : Hive only supports Equi-Joins. i.e. Joins can only be performed with ... WebMay 20, 2024 · What are the differences between INNER JOIN and LEFT SEMI JOIN?”]Ans: Left semi-join in Hive is used instead of IN operator (as IN is not supported in Hive). Now coming to the differences, inner join returns the common data from both the table depending on condition applied while left semi joins only returns the records from the left-hand ...

WebFeb 10, 2024 · In this article Summary. Semijoins are U-SQL’s way filter a rowset based on the inclusion of its rows in another rowset. Other SQL dialects express this with the SELECT * FROM A WHERE A.key IN (SELECT B.key FROM B) pattern. There are two variants: LEFT SEMIJOIN and RIGHT SEMIJOIN. A LEFT SEMIJOIN (or just SEMIJOIN) gives … WebIt is also referred to as a right outer join. FULL [OUTER] Returns all values from both relations, appending NULL values on the side that does not have a match. It is also referred to as a full outer join. [ LEFT ] SEMI. Returns values from the left side of the table reference that has a match with the right. It is also referred to as a left ...

WebIn a Spark application, you use the PySpark JOINS operation to join multiple dataframes. The concept of a join operation is to join and merge or extract data from two different dataframes or data sources. You use the join operation in Spark to join rows in a dataframe based on relational columns. It adds the data that satisfies the relation to ... http://devdoc.net/bigdata/hive-0.12.0/language_manual/joins.html

Webwhere attr(R) denotes the set of attributes in R.The semijoin has two important characteristics: 1. It is a reducing operator, because R ⋉ A=C S ⊆ R.. 2. It is asymmetric, i.e., R ⋉ A=C S ≠ S ⋉ A=C R. Semijoin Filtering. The obvious approach of processing a join between a relation R stored at site 1 and S stored at site 2 is to ship the smaller …

WebLEFT SEMI JOIN. A LEFT SEMI JOIN only returns the records from the left-hand table. The restriction of using LEFT SEMI JOIN is that the right-hand side table should only be referenced in the join condition, but not in WHERE or SELECT clauses. SELECT h.service_id,h.ds,h.qds,h.ads FROM table1 h LEFT SEMI JOIN table2 s ON h.id =s.id; … bakemonogatari animeWebNote #1: In Hive, the query will convert the joins over multiple tables, and we want to run a single map/reduce job. Then it is mandatory that the same column should be used in the … bakemonogatari animation studiohttp://devdoc.net/bigdata/hive-0.12.0/language_manual/joins.html bakemonogatari anime seriesWebA JOIN condition is to be raised using the primary keys and foreign keys of the tables. The following query executes JOIN on the CUSTOMER and ORDER tables, and retrieves the … arata harta romanieiWebSELECT * FROM t1 LEFT OUTER JOIN t2 ON t1.int_col < t2.int_col; Semi-joins: Semi-joins are a relatively rarely used variation. With the left semi-join, only data from the left-hand table is returned, for rows where there is matching data in the right-hand table, based on comparisons between join columns in ON or WHERE clauses. Only one instance ... aratahausuWebNote #1: In Hive, the query will convert the joins over multiple tables, and we want to run a single map/reduce job. Then it is mandatory that the same column should be used in the join clause. Note #2: If we use the different and multiple columns in the same join clause, the query will execute with the multiple map / reduce jobs. Note #3: In the hive, every … bakemonogatari anime in orderWebCurrently inner and right joins with =, <, <=, >, >= or IS NOT DISTINCT FROM join conditions, and semi-joins with IN conditions are supported. Connector support for utilizing dynamic filters pushed into the table scan at runtime. For example, the Hive connector can push dynamic filters into ORC and Parquet readers to perform stripe or row-group ... bakemonogatari anime free